Big Sean Returns With “Yes”

Rating: 3.5 out of 5.

Big Sean has been sounding cocky as hell lately (And I love it).

Amidst the ongoing Drake vs. Kendrick Lamar rivalry, Big Sean made waves with what I consider one of the standout singles of the year, “Precision.” His occasional freestyles also showcased his hunger, focus, and competitive spirit, amplified by the inspiration of fatherhood. With this, I’m eagerly anticipating Sean’s upcoming album.

Adding to the excitement, Big Sean returned to the music scene with a new single titled “Yes.”

You won’t stop nodding your head while listening to “Yes.” The track is driven by an uptempo, intense trap beat that demands attention. Big Sean brings an animated performance, switching up his flow from slow to fast with confidence, delivering bars about his successful lineage, his deep pockets, his relentless drive, and his encounters with big names like Jay-Z. While the hook doesn’t quite hit the mark for me, Big Sean’s high-energy throughout is compelling.

Sean gotta put names on some of these disses.
